Providers Cover 98% of Domestic Market Needs in Cloud Technologies

The Russian market also has a number of solutions for training and working with large language models

Russian providers cover almost 98% of the market's needs in cloud technologies. This statement was made by CEO of MWS Cloud, Executive Director of MTS Web Services Igor Zarubinsky on the sidelines of SPIEF.

About 98% of all needs of the Russian market in cloud technologies are covered by domestic providers. These are infrastructure services: virtual machines, data storage, backup services, as well as PaaS solutions for managing Docker images, Kubernetes clusters, and databases like ClickHouse, Kafka, PostgreSQL.
Igor Zarubinsky

The Russian market offers various solutions for training and using large language models. Services for storing and analyzing big data in the cloud, as well as business applications based on the SaaS model, are also available.

The specialist noted that the remaining 2% includes highly specialized software based on the SaaS model, specialized databases, and some development tools. He also emphasized that all these needs can be met with the help of industry integrators and the customers' own IT teams.

Large businesses in Russia are actively implementing cloud technologies. They are less popular in the medium and small segments. Provider Nubes found that 95% of large companies already use cloud solutions. Among medium-sized enterprises, this figure is 35%, and among small ones — only 10%.
